Step into a world where scandal meets sophistication. Caviar and Criminals takes you beyond the headlines to unmask the true stories of fame, fortune, and the fallout that follows. From reality TV royalty to cult leaders, shocking scams to cultural icons, hosts Anthony and Dana dive deep into the intersections of pop culture and true crime with sharp wit, meticulous research, and a flair for the dramatic. Every episode blends immersive storytelling, jaw-dropping twists, and a touch of shade as we explore the scandals that shape—and sometimes shatter—our world. Hosted on Acast.
